Lovecraftian Point-and-Click Enigma Coming to Android

In a world brimming with video games, finding a truly unique experience can be challenging. My Father Lied, however, stands out with its compelling narrative. This mystery/Lovecraftian puzzle adventure captivates with its intriguing story, a testament to the passion of its independent developer.

My Father Lied: An Indie Developer's Vision

The game's creation story is fascinating. Ahmed Alameen, the developer, wasn't initially aiming for a career in game development. In 2020, he was establishing himself as a writer and filmmaker. A college friend's suggestion to collaborate on a game led to an ultimately dissolved team and an abandoned project.

Undeterred, Alameen pursued his vision independently. He taught himself 3D modeling and Unreal Engine, bringing his original concept to fruition. Even the game's title was a collaborative effort with his wife.

Unraveling the Mystery: The Game's Narrative

The game plunges players into a captivating mystery steeped in ancient Mesopotamian myths, brimming with secrets, puzzles, and unexpected twists.

Players assume the role of Huda, a young woman grappling with a twenty-year-old question: What happened to her father? The answer, as the story unfolds, proves far more complex than anticipated.

Drawing inspiration from 7000 years of Mesopotamian culture, My Father Lied seamlessly blends ancient lore with modern storytelling. The gameplay features simple point-and-click mechanics, avoiding complicated controls, and boasts stunning 2D visuals and 360-degree imagery.

My Father Lied's Android Debut

My Father Lied officially launches on May 30th, 2025, for PC. Android and iOS versions are expected in Q3 2025. For more information, visit the official Kickstarter or Steam pages.

The game isn't yet available on the Google Play Store. Following the Steam release, the developers will likely shift their focus to the mobile versions. Stay tuned for future updates!
